The publisher's latest report 'Hydrogen Electrolyzers Market Size, Share and Trends Analysis by Technology, Installed Capacity, Generation, Key Players and Forecast, 2021-2026' offers comprehensive information and understanding of the global hydrogen electrolyzers market. The report analyzes the current trend and future potential of the hydrogen electrolyzers market in the regional (Americas, Europe, and Asia-Pacific) and key countries (the US, Chile, Canada, Japan, China, Australia, Germany, France, South Africa, UK, Egypt, and Oman) level.

The report analyzes the hydrogen electrolyzers market in terms of low carbon hydrogen capacity during the period 2020 - 2028, electrolyzer capacity, and manufacturers by the end of April 2022. The report provides insight into the major technology trends in the hydrogen industry over the next two to three years, major hydrogen strategies, and major upcoming electrolyzer projects. The report is built using data and information sourced from proprietary databases, primary and secondary research, and in-house analysis by the publisher's team of industry experts.
